Automatic urine parameters: Precise and Scientific
Urine analysis is one of the most commonly ordered diagnostic tests, providing valuable information about a patient's overall health and kidney function. In the past, urine parameters were analyzed manually by laboratory technicians, which posed challenges in terms of accuracy and time efficiency. However, with advancements in technology, the introduction of automatic urine analyzers has revolutionized the process, offering precise and scientific results in a faster and more reliable manner.
Automatic urine analyzers work by using advanced optics and sophisticated algorithms to measure various parameters of urine samples. These parameters include urine volume, pH, specific gravity, glucose, protein, red and white blood cells, and many others. Unlike manual methods, which are prone to more human errors, automatic analyzers ensure consistency and accuracy, minimizing the chances of misinterpretation or misdiagnosis.
One of the key advantages of automatic urine analyzers is their ability to process large volumes of samples in a short duration of time. This is particularly crucial in settings such as hospitals or clinics, where quick turnaround times are required to facilitate prompt diagnosis and treatment. Moreover, the analyzers can handle multiple tests simultaneously, further enhancing their efficiency and productivity.
Another significant benefit of automatic urine analyzers is their ability to provide more precise and reliable results. The advanced technology used in these devices substantially reduces the risk of false positives or negatives, leading to more accurate interpretations. This precision is of utmost importance when it comes to detecting conditions such as urinary tract infections, kidney diseases, or diabetes, where the timely identification of abnormalities can be lifesaving.
Additionally, automatic urine analyzers offer standardized and comparable results. Since these analyzers operate on pre-programmed algorithms, they eliminate the subjective interpretations that may arise during manual analysis. This standardization ensures consistent and reliable data, allowing healthcare providers to make informed decisions based on objective parameters.
Moreover, automatic urine analyzers come equipped with sophisticated software that not only analyzes the urine parameters but also provides comprehensive reports. These reports can be easily shared with other healthcare professionals, facilitating a multidisciplinary approach to patient care. This seamless integration of technology with healthcare further enhances the quality and efficiency of medical services.
In conclusion, the advent of automatic urine analyzers has transformed urine analysis into a precise and scientific process. These analyzers offer significant advantages over manual methods, including speed, accuracy, consistency, and standardization. With the ability to process large volumes of samples efficiently, healthcare professionals can make prompt and accurate diagnoses, leading to improved patient outcomes. As technology continues to advance, the field of urine analysis can only benefit from further developments in automatic analyzers, making diagnosis and monitoring more efficient and reliable than ever before.
